I’ll describe what is in the Collection – which is good for those not able to come to the open house – and you tell me what you think…
Evening Gown – A slim fitting gown made from a subtle glittery fabric. The beautiful train touches the floor and is unique without being dramatic. Long earrings, extra mascara, up-do and WOW them!
Fedora – Unisex hat made from chenille, wool or other fibers. Made in neutral colors to match most raincoats.
Bohemian Top – These tops have a flattering shape, bell sleeves and hit mid-hip. These are made in any fiber from cotton to mohair. The front lace tie or attached motif add an additional touch of nostalgia. Think black pants, boots, chunky earrings and a touch of lip gloss.
Diagonal V Jacket – Made with any multi-striping fiber, this sweater is perfect for those looking to be noticed. Shaped with raglan sleeves, and a V shape in the front and back, this sweater is versatile. Did I mention the slight A shaping? This is a must see! Skinny jeans, pumps, or use it as a blazer for work.
Contemporary Wrap- Fringe and the illusion of cables add to the flowiness (is that a word?) of this wrap. Curly afro, big sunglasses, high heeled boots – need I say any more?
Newsboy Caps – Made in cotton, acrylic or other animal fibers. Traditional newsboy cap with cables added to bring it up to date.
And of course, I always have scarves made from multiple fibers. Many are one of a kind.
